An Introduction to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A)
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) is one of the world's most renowned occupational safety institutions. It formulates laws ensuring the well-being of workers against hazardous working conditions. This course aims to introduce students to this institution, its working methods, and different programs for employers and employees. We strive for this course to work as a beginning milestone for occupational safety students.

What Is OSHA?
This module gives you a basic introduction to OSHA and how it develops its occupational safety standards. Moreover, it also explains famous OSHA standards, OSHA inspections, the General Duty Clase, Preventable Exposure Limit, and different OSHA programs and projects.
